We are one famous brand serving a shuttle from KL to Taman Negara. We will provide a daily departure from KL to Taman Negara Jetty. departure points are from Ramada Suite KLCC.

The total duration of the journey is about 4 hours. The estimated journey breakdown is as follows:

7.00 AM
Meet & Greet at Ramada Suite Hotel KLCC B,Bintang

7.20 AM
Depart from Kuala Lumpur to Taman Negara

11:.00 AM – 11:30 AM
Estimated Time Arrival in Labu Sentral Jetty (Kuala Tembeling Jetty)

Note: For passengers who book this option, we will drop-off at Labu Sentral Jetty, and Rest of the passengers, we will continue the journey to Kuala Tahan

12.30 PM – 12:30 PM
Estimated Time Arrival at Kuala Tahan Jetty (Taman Negara)

1.30 PM: Kuala Tahan Jetty (Taman Negara) pick up and drop-off to Ramada Suite Hotel KLCC B, Bintang

About Kuala Lumpur

Kuala Lumpur is a vibrant metropolis where modern skyscrapers stand alongside historic mosques and colonial-era buildings. Known for its multicultural diversity, bustling street markets, and iconic landmarks like the Petronas Twin Towers, KL offers a unique blend of tradition and modernity.

Top Attractions

Petronas Twin Towers

The iconic Petronas Twin Towers were the tallest buildings in the world from 1998 to 2004. The towers feature a skybridge and a shopping mall at the base.

Architecture 1-2 hours MYR 83 (adult), MYR 33 (child)

Batu Caves

Batu Caves is a Hindu shrine and temple complex located in a limestone hill. It is known for its colorful statues and the annual Thaipusam festival.

Religious 2-3 hours Free (donations welcome)

Kuala Lumpur Tower

The Kuala Lumpur Tower is the second-tallest freestanding tower in the world. It offers panoramic views of the city from its observation deck.

Must-Try Local Dishes

Nasi Lemak

Coconut milk-infused rice served with spicy sambal, fried anchovies, peanuts, and boiled egg.

Breakfast/Lunch Vegetarian options available

Roti Canai

Flaky, layered flatbread served with curry.

Lunch/Dinner Vegetarian options available

Satay

Grilled skewered meat served with peanut sauce.

Best Time to Visit

December to February

This period offers cooler temperatures and lower humidity, making it ideal for outdoor activities and sightseeing. The city is lively with various festivals and events.

Safety Information

Overall Safety Rating: Generally safe

Kuala Lumpur is generally safe for travelers, with low crime rates and a strong police presence. However, petty crimes like pickpocketing and scams can occur in crowded areas.

Day trips

Cameron Highlands
200 km north of KL • Full day

A scenic highland region known for its tea plantations, cool climate, and lush landscapes.

Port Dickson
100 km south of KL • Full day

A popular beach destination with beautiful sandy beaches and water sports activities.

Putrajaya
30 km south of KL • Half day

A planned administrative and judicial center with beautiful architecture and landscaped gardens.
